Teenovator in Vratsa
Proznanie Foundation

BGN 15,000


Teenovator is a hands-on entrepreneurship program for tenth and eleventh graders based on a design thinking methodology developed by Stanford University. Its focus is on building an entrepreneurship mindset and skills in students by giving them hands-on tasks and guiding them through the development of a business idea. The program is an extracurricular activity conducted under the mentorship of young entrepreneurs with at least one successful startup venture to their name, who work weekly with the students in the course of the school year. With this grant, ABF will pilot the program in two schools in Vratsa.
